Quarterly Planning Note — Marketing Budget, Quillhaven Foods

Welcome aboard. Quick picture before your first planning round: the marketing budget takes a 15% trim this quarter, mostly out of the Sparrowmark campaign and regional print in the Eastvale corridor. Digital spend stays flat, and the loyalty mailers survive — they pull their weight. Team morale is okay; Priya has a reallocation plan worth hearing. We'll walk the numbers together next week. The short confidential line below covers where the savings are actually headed.

confidential, hahif-fawig: Aldokax Partners plans to raise the Raleth list price by 37 percent in May.

Ticket #—: Flaky integration tests in Paylume

New folks: the Paylume integration suite intermittently fails with connection timeouts. Root cause is the shared test database getting hammered when two CI runs overlap; the pool maxes out at 10 connections. Workaround until we provision per-run databases: retry the suite once, and avoid running it locally during CI peak hours. The test database the suite targets is configured as:

database URL for bahop-yagep: mssql://sildor_svc:35ha7jz@db-fb6d.nelvrodyn.example:5432/casath

// Client setup for the Stormcast fan-out worker.
// Fans each alert from the Gustline ingest topic out to regional
// notifier shards. Retries are handled upstream — do not add them here.
// Concurrency capped at 32; raising it overloads the shard router.
// Reviewer note: endpoint is the internal Gustline broker, not the
// public gateway. Auth is a static bearer token, rotated monthly
// by the platform team. Current key follows below.

app token of fajop-fahif = qvz4-AnML